Most Affordable Neighborhoods in Cupertino, CA

The lowest median home price among ranked Cupertino neighborhoods is $2,490,000, in Calvert, against a citywide median of $2,957,310. Prices run up to $3,487,580 in Northside across 5 ranked neighborhoods.

Houseberry scores 5 Cupertino neighborhoods on schools, safety, amenities, price, value and appreciation. Overall scores in Cupertino run from 3.3 to 4.3 out of 5, and 2 score 4 out of 5 or higher. Median home prices range from $2,490,000 in Calvert to $3,487,580 in Northside across 5 priced neighborhoods. Calvert is a small but well-located neighborhood in Cupertino, offering convenient access to major roads and shopping centers. With Stevens Creek Boulevard bordering the area, residents have quick access to tech offices, retail stores, and a variety of dining options. The neighborhood consists mainly of apartment complexes, making it an affordable alternative compared to Cupertino’s more suburban areas. ... See Full Page

Eastside Cupertino blends residential comfort with tech-driven convenience, sitting near Apple’s headquarters and several major retail centers. The neighborhood features a mix of modern townhomes, single-family homes, and apartment complexes, making it a dynamic yet well-kept area. ... See Full Page

Northside Cupertino is a well-connected neighborhood known for its proximity to tech campuses, shopping centers, and parks. It offers a mix of single-family homes, apartment complexes, and townhomes, making it an appealing choice for a diverse range of residents. The neighborhood is anchored by large green spaces such as Mary Avenue Dog Park and Garden Gate Elementary School’s fields, providing plenty of outdoor options. ... See Full Page

Cupertino home prices: your questions, answered

Which Cupertino neighborhoods are most affordable?

Calvert has the lowest median home price in Cupertino, at $2,490,000. The next lowest median home prices in Cupertino are Southside ($2,953,000) and Eastside ($2,957,310).

What is the median home price in Cupertino?

The median home price across 5 ranked Cupertino neighborhoods is $2,957,310.

Which Cupertino neighborhoods are the most expensive?

Northside has the highest median home price in Cupertino, at $3,487,580. The next highest median home prices in Cupertino are Westside ($3,300,960) and Eastside ($2,957,310).

Which lower-priced Cupertino neighborhoods also rank highly overall?

1 Cupertino neighborhood score 4 out of 5 or higher overall with a median home price below the citywide median of $2,957,310. The lowest-priced are Southside ($2,953,000, 4.0 out of 5).

How much do median home prices vary across Cupertino neighborhoods?

Median home prices across Cupertino neighborhoods run from $2,490,000 in Calvert to $3,487,580 in Northside, a spread of $997,580.

How do Cupertino home prices compare with nearby cities?

Cupertino's median home price across ranked neighborhoods is $2,957,310. The nearest cities are Saratoga $4,237,775, Sunnyvale $2,462,535, Santa Clara $1,896,140, Los Altos $4,662,150 and Campbell $2,228,080.
